The connection from a microphone to a device, or the device to the speaker would all be essentially the same for the last 50 years, and essentially analog. With the right adapters, you should be able to plug your latest I-Pod into a 50 yr old amplifier & speakers.
The digital would just be the encoding/decoding of the music within the device.

Of course CCD/CMOS imaging chips, and microphones are inherently analog internally - although you might only ever get digital data out of the pins/terminals. (The microphones in many mobile phones these days have a digital output directly from the silicon micro-electro-mechanical (MEMS) microphone module).
One thing that was digital and has been getting more analog in recent years is Flash memory (USB memory sticks, camera/phone memory-cards etc): normally in digital memory you store each 'bit' as a digital presence or absence of charge on some kind of capacitor or transistor circuit. In the newer Flash memory they're introducing "multi-level cell" (MLC) where pairs of bits are stored as one of 4 analog levels of charge, or even a triplet are stored as one of 8 analog-like charge-levels. This approach allows you to store 2x or 3x as much data in muchthe same amount of physical memory circuitry - although the readout in particular has to be more 'sensitive' - and because there's less tolerance of charge leakage etc, the read/write tends to be slower and lifetime or write-cycle-life of MLC memory tends to be rather lower than the older Single Level Cell technology.

... you could also plug it into your computer's microphone port
Unless the computer microphone socket can be toggled to line-in (mine can [^] ),
putting a headphone or line-out signal into it will produce a distorted (https://en.wikipedia.org/wiki/Clipping_%28audio%29) sound as their voltage is hundreds of times that produced by a microphone, (also the frequency response will be distorted to because of lack of impedance matching (https://en.wikipedia.org/wiki/Impedance_matching)).
